PRESOLICITATION NOTICE: THIS IS NOT A SOLICITIATION OR INVITATION FOR BIDS. THE OFFICIAL INVITATION FOR BIDS WILL BE PUBLICIZED IMMEDIATELY PROCEEDING THE EXPIRATION OF THIS PRESOLICITATION NOTICE.
Statement of Work: Complete the interior build out of B9678 weapons maintenance storage addition project. This project consists of interior finishes, lowering fire sprinkler heads to appropriate height of drop ceiling, locating fire alarm devices to actual locations, completing HVAC, removing temporary ductless split unit (return to CES), electrical & comm work, furniture and existing joint between old building and addition. Frame interior wall around window between addition and room 119 to preserve existing window. Exterior work includes raising existing transformer pad to include regrading, CMU infill and match existing exterior finishes, horizontal chain link fencing and gate at exterior.
Period of Performance: 180 calendar days
Magnitude of Construction, IAW FAR 36.204, between $1,000,000 and $5,000,000.
Set Aside: This acquisition will be set aside to Service-Disabled Veteran-Owned Small Business Concerns eligible under the SDVOSB Program
Funds are not presently available for this contract. The Government’s obligation under this contract is contingent upon the availability of appropriated funds from which payment for contract purposes can be made. No legal liability on the part of the Government for any payment may arise until funds are made available to the Contracting Officer for this contract and until the Contractor receives notice of such availability, to be confirmed in writing by the Contracting Officer
